#fab581 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fab581 is composed of 98% red, 71%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.6% magenta, 48.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 74.3%. #fab581 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f56b03.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#fab581 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fab581 has RGB values of R:250, G:181,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.48,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16430465.

Shades and Tints of #fab581

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060300 is the darkest color, while #fef7f2 is the lightest one.
